Subject: [U-Boot] [PATCH 4/4] Do not init SATA when disabled on 8536DS.

>> SGMII and SATA share the serdes on MPC8536 CPU, When SATA disabled
>> and the
>> driver still try to access the SATA registers, the cpu will hangup.
>> This patch try to fix this by reading the serdes status before the
>> SATA
>> initialize.
